ABOUT GREG
Greg Bruce is an improvisor and composer searching for new sounds through the forgotten opportunities of analogue technology. His work blends contemporary classical, folk, and minimalist musics; and exposes the sonic potential of acoustic feedback and cassette tape media. Through a breath-powered instrumentarium – a saxophone augmented by state of the art, lo-tech – Greg investigates the human/machine dialectic and invokes a post-digital future.
Greg is a University of Toronto Doctor of Musical Arts Candidate whose research in feedback saxophone is supported by a Social Sciences and Humanities Research Council Doctoral Fellowship. His recent work with tape media has been supported by the Canada Council for the Arts.
Hailing from St. John’s, Newfoundland and Labrador, and based in Montréal, Greg has also led a successful career as a music freelancer, having performed, toured, and recorded with a wide variety of projects. He is best known for leading the award-winning “folk-funk-jazz” group, Ouroboros. Under Greg’s leadership, the band released two full-length recordings; performed in festivals in Canada, the US, and the UK; and earned an ECMA award and two MusicNL awards.
